Tropea Travel Guide
Tropea is perfect for a little Meditteranean sunbathing and sightseeing, if you don’t mind feeling like one of many, many tourists that crowd here during the high season (July-September). Tropea’s touristiness can be part of the fun, as people watching opportunities (especially of bronzed southern Italians and for some reason huge quantities of decidedly-less-bronzed Germans) abound. During the day, the beaches below Tropea’s white cliffs beckon; at night, Tropea’s tiny downtown is a maze of restaurants, bars, and piazze packed with trinkets for tourists (i.e. you) to buy.
